Block #57993

Block Hash
8aa29a8fd36f3947436fb006b3cb3cb70577a50dc90f9a4028151bc2142f3de0
Previous Block
Merkle Root
d4ead2b6...da4a18a3
Timestamp
(3 days ago)
Difficulty
0.01230731
Size
314 bytes
Nonce
2147491700

Transactions 1

Transaction ID Size
d4ead2b6...da4a18a3 233 bytes